Microsoft Office 2013 "Portable" is a modified version of the software designed to run directly from a USB drive or folder without formal installation on a host computer

Microsoft has never created, released, or authorized an official portable version of Microsoft Office 2013. Any download matching this description is an unauthorized modification created by a third party using cracking tools or virtualization software like VMware ThinApp. The Serious Risks of Portable Office Software
